Output 78b156303bb943530aff6b8dcc4ccaeebb6372e2dbbba0ba8f39be6c8afd2a15:1

value
150000
script pubkey
OP_0 OP_PUSHBYTES_20 af87ef452c33ea264abd61ea66f175e55e8e89ef
address
bc1q47r773fvx04zvj4av84xdut4u40gaz00lua2q2
transaction
78b156303bb943530aff6b8dcc4ccaeebb6372e2dbbba0ba8f39be6c8afd2a15
confirmations
142068
spent
true